| Current Articles From Page 01:DEAN RYAN CONSULTANTS AWARDED A $20 MILLION DOLLAR BUREAU OF RECLAMATION WATER RESOURCE AND ENVIRONMENTAL PLANNING CONTRACT Los Angeles, California --Dean Ryan Consultants has been awarded a contract valued up to $20 million dollars, from the Department of the Interior, Bureau of Reclamation, Mid-Pacific Region. Dean Ryan will provide Water Resources and Environmental Planning Services including engineering, economics, environmental, natural and social sciences primarily in support of the CALFED Bay-Delta and Central Valley Program Improvement Act (CVPIA) programs. The purpose of the project is to protect, restore and enhance fish, wildlife, and associated habitats, support the development of a long-term comprehensive plan that will restore ecological health and improve water management for beneficial uses within the Bureau of Reclamation, Mid-Pacific Region. Dean Ryan, an environmental planning, water, wastewater and water distribution A-E services firm, has extensive experience in environmental planning, NEPA compliance and water resource engineering throughout the western United States.
